50 Sanskrit Devotional Songs is a static audio utility for iOS that provides a curated collection of 50 traditional Sanskrit devotional tracks.

Key features

Curated Sanskrit Song Collectionstandard

Library of 50 devotional Sanskrit tracks including Apadam Apa Hataram and Vakratunda Mahakaya.

Audio Playbackbasic

Enables playback of devotional music tracks within the app interface.

FAQ

Is 50 Sanskrit Devotional Songs free to use?
Yes, the app is distributed as a free utility with no visible in-app purchases or subscription requirements.
Does 50 Sanskrit Devotional Songs receive regular updates?
No, the app has not received any updates since December 2021, indicating it is currently in a maintenance-only state.
What is the difference between this app and a music streaming service?
This app provides a static, offline-accessible collection of 50 specific tracks, whereas streaming services offer dynamic, searchable libraries that are updated regularly.
